We invite submissions to the first Workshop on Online Learning and Economics (OLE 2025), which will be co-located with ACM EC 2025 in Stanford, CA, USA, on July 10th, 2025.


Important Dates (All times are 11:59 PM AoE)

* Submission Deadline: June 6, 2025

* Notification of Acceptance: June 9, 2025

* Workshop Date: July 10, 2025

 

OLE 2025 aims to provide a venue for researchers to explore and discuss recent trends in topics at the intersection of online learning and economics. We welcome submissions that explore this space along various directions, including (but not limited to):

  • Learning in repeated auctions

  • Learning for pricing and bilateral trade

  • Learning in mechanism/contract/information design

  • Learning in markets

  • No-regret learning and convergence to equilibria
